General Information

A limited number of scholarships are available to support the attendance of consumer representatives at the National GAINS Center's 2010 Conference. Scholarships may cover some or all of the following costs: travel, meals, registration, and lodging.  These scholarships are intended for individuals who consider themselves consumers of mental health/substance abuse services, particularly those who also have a history of contact with the justice system.

Defining Justice Involvement

Examples of involvement with the justice system may include, but are not limited to: interaction with a Crisis Intervention Team or a pre-booking jail diversion program; arrest; participation in any alternative to incarceration program, drug court or mental health court; incarceration; or community supervision programs such as probation and parole.
